consider slower titration if gastrointestinal symptoms are problematic Monitoring frequency: More frequent follow-up than in bariatric-naive patients, particularly during dose escalation (every 4-6 weeks initially) Nutritional support: Continued emphasis on protein intake (60-80 grams daily), vitamin/mineral supplementation, and adequate hydration Multidisciplinary coordination: Collaboration between bariatric surgery, endocrinology/obesity medicine, nutrition, and behavioral health providers Contraindications to semaglutide use include personal or family history of medullary thyroid carcinoma, multiple endocrine neoplasia syndrome type 2, prior serious hypersensitivity to semaglutide or its components, and pregnancy
